What system of body is made of brain the spinal cord and the nerves?

The system of the body is made of the brain spinal cord and nerves is known as the nervous system. The nervous system controls the body's voluntary and involuntary actions and transmits signals between different parts of its body.

What is a skeletal muscle and is it voluntary or involuntary?

The skeletal muscle covers and clings to the body skeleton. It is responsible for body movement and is voluntary because it is under our conscious control unlike the cardiac muscle which is responsible for the heart beat

Who suggested that animal spirits flow through the nerves so as to produce movements of the body?

RenΓ© Descartes suggested that animal spirits flow through the nerves to produce movements of the body in his work on the nervous system and mechanistic view of the body. He believed that these animal spirits were a vital force responsible for controlling voluntary and involuntary actions.
